Ifthetransmissionhasabutt-tooth
conditionandyoucannotengagea
gear,graduallyreleasetheclutch.
Thenthedrivegearcanrollenoughto
allowtheteethtolineupproperlyand
completetheshift.
DuringNormalDriving
Ifyouwanttoshiftdirectlyintoanygear
otherthanrstorreverse,depressthe
clutchpedalonlyfarenoughtorelease
theclutch.Fullypressingthepedal
appliestheclutchbrakeandcould
causegearhang-up.
CAUTION
Becarefulnottoapplytheclutch
brakewhilethevehicleismoving.
Thepurposeoftheclutchbrakeis
tostopthetransmissionsothatyou
canshiftintoastartinggearwithout
grindinggears.Applyingtheclutch
brakewhenthevehicleismovingwill
rendertheclutchinoperative.
DoubleClutching
Whetheryouareupshiftingordown
shifting,itisbesttodoubleclutch.
Doubleclutchingiseasieronthe
transmissionandontheengine,
helpingyourvehiclematchengine
speedwithdrivelinespeedand
achievingclash-freeshifts.
Todoubleclutch:
1.Pushtheclutchpedaldownto
disengagetheclutch.
2.Movethegearshiftleverto
neutral.
3.Releasethepedaltoengage
theclutch.Thisletsyoucontrol
theRPMofthemainshaftgears,
allowingyoutomatchtheRPMof
themainshaftgearstothoseofthe
outputshaft.
a.Upshifts:lettheengineand
gearsslowdowntotheRPM
requiredforthenextgear.
